What is MCP Dust Server?
The MCP Dust Server is a TypeScript-based implementation that bridges Dust.tt's agentic AI platform with applications supporting the Model Context Protocol. Our server enables seamless communication between AI assistants like Claude Desktop and Dust's comprehensive agent ecosystem through standardized protocols, featuring real-time streaming responses, robust session management, and enterprise-grade integration capabilities.

New to MCP?
The Model Context Protocol enables standardized communication between AI applications and external tools Our server specifically focuses on integrating with Dust.tt's agent platform, which combines advanced AI models with enterprise-grade security features.
